1. During Sir E Youde's call on Mr Luce this afternoon, there was brief discussion of the desirability of briefing the main Opposition Spokesmen on Foreign Affairs about developments in Hong Kong. Mr Luce believes that it would be very desirable to carry the Labour party and the Alliance with us as negotiations on Hong Kong proceed through the Autumn, and that there might therefore be value in the Labour party spokesman and (say) David Owen, being offered regular briefings on a Privy Councillor basis by the Secretary of State.

2. Mr Luce accepts that a final decision on this may have to wait until after the Labour Party Conference, when the new Opposition team will be selected. This is, therefore, mainly for your information at the moment (though any views you may have would be welcome). /you should know that Mr Luce would like to revert to this matter well before Parliament reassembles at the end of October.
